Abstract
The performance degradation of TCP over a congested wide area ATM network is not trivial to solve with UBR services. The performance degradation can be alleviated if switch buffer management techniques such as early packet discarding (EPD) and partial packet discarding (PPD) schemes are employed. We show via simulation that fairness among connections remains a problem. To improve fairness of TCP over ATM WANs, we propose a new technique called the age priority packet discarding (APPD) scheme to be used along with EPD and PPD. The simulation shows that with APPD combined with EPD and PPD, fairness can be well maintained against order of connections, as well as different propagation delays. In addition, packet loss probability can be reduced with APPD in most scenarios
